Key Responsibilities
- Lead the QA team to deliver high-quality software across multiple products.
- Work closely with the team to ensure that Test Approach is properly updated in Jira stories.
- Lead scenario preparation for testing, ensuring comprehensive coverage of all edge cases and critical paths.
- Participate in sprint planning and contribute to the creation of user stories by refining acceptance criteria from a testing perspective.
- Provide mentorship and guidance to junior team members, helping them grow their testing skills.
- Hands-on involvement in sprint testing, including test case creation, execution, and defect tracking for Functional and Nonfunctional requirements.
- Develop and maintain an up-to-date Regression Pack to ensure ongoing testing of critical functionalities.
- Oversee API and UI automation using tools like Playwright, C# and ReadyAPI.
- Maintain heat maps and ensure up-to-date visibility on quality metrics and coverage.
- Collaborate with business analysts and developers to ensure test scenarios and requirements are aligned and properly documented.
- Oversee and contribute to data preparation for testing environments to support testing efforts.
- Ensure all automation and manual testing processes are continuously improved and up-to-date with the latest tools and techniques.
- Collaborate with the QA architect to help define test policy and procedures.
- Collate test result data to support the creation of release readiness reports.
- Ability to define and capture metrics to measure the performance and effectiveness of QA team.
